All software you need for your PC.

Computer software, or just software, is any set of machine-readable instructions that directs a computer's processor to perform specific operations. The term is used to contrast with computer hardware, the physical objects (processor and related devices) that carry out the instructions. Computer hardware and software require each other and neither can be realistically used without the other.
Software is a general term. It can refer to all computer instructions in general, or to any specific set of computer instructions. It is inclusive of bothmachine instructions (the binary code that the processor "understands") and source code (more human-understandable instructions that must be rendered into machine code by compilers or interpreters before being executed).
Computer software is a set of programs, procedures, functions, associated data and/or its documentation, if any. Program software performs thefunction of the program it implements, either by directly providing instructions to the digital electronics or by serving as an input to another piece of software. Software is also sometimes used in a more narrow sense, meaning application software only.
Computer software is so called to distinguish it from computer hardware, which encompasses the physical devices and interconnections required to store and run ("execute") the software. In contrast to hardware, executable software exists as data in the computer system and hence "cannot be touched", just as the 3D model shown in the illustration cannot be touched.[1] At the lowest level, executable code consists of machine language instructions specific to an individual processor. A machine language consists of groups of binary values signifying processor instructions that change the state of the computer from its preceding state. For example, an instruction may change the value stored in a particular storage location inside the computer (an effect that is not directly observable to the user), or (indirectly) cause something to appear on a display of the computer system (a state change which should be visible to the user). The processor carries out the instructions in the order they are provided, unless it is instructed to "jump" to a different instruction, or interrupted.
Software is usually written in high-level programming languages that are easier and more efficient for humans to use (closer to natural language) than machine language. High-level languages are compiled or interpreted into machine language object code. Software may also be written in an assembly language, essentially, a mnemonic representation of a machine language using a natural language alphabet. Assembly language must be assembled into object code via an assembler.

Window 7 ultimate



Windows 7 is an operating system produced by Microsoft for use on personal computers, including home and business desktops, laptops, netbooks, tablet PCs, and media center PCs. It was released to manufacturing on July 22, 2009, and became generally available for retail worldwide on October 22, 2009,less than three years after the release of its predecessor, Windows Vista. Windows 7's server counterpart, Windows Server 2008 R2, was released at the same time. Windows 7 is succeeded by Windows 8.
Unlike Windows Vista's many new features, Windows 7 was an incremental upgrade designed to work with Vista-compatible applications and hardware. Presentations given by Microsoft in 2008 focused on multi-touch support, an updated Windows shell with a new taskbar, referred to internally as the Superbar, a home networking system called HomeGroup, and performance improvements. Some standard applications that have been included with prior releases of Microsoft Windows, including Windows Calendar, Windows Mail, Windows Movie Maker, and Windows Photo Gallery, are not included in Windows 7;most are instead offered separately at no charge as part of the Windows Essentials suite

Adobe Flash Player


The 
Adobe Flash Player is freeware software for viewing multimedia, executing rich Internet applications, and streaming video and audio, content created on the Adobe Flash platform. Flash Player can run from a web browser (as a browser plug-in) or on supported mobile devices, but there also exist versions running directly on an operating system intended both for regular users and content developers, denoted with the Projector (or Standalone) and Debugger name suffixes, respectively. Flash Player runs SWF files that can be created by the Adobe Flash Professional authoring tool, by Adobe Flex or by a number of other Macromedia and third party tools. Flash Player was created by Macromedia and now developed and distributed by Adobe Systems after its acquisition.
Flash Player supports vector and raster graphics, 3D graphics, an embedded scripting language called ActionScript executed inActionScript Virtual Machine, and streaming of video and audio. ActionScript is based on ECMAScript, and supports object-oriented code, and may be compared to JavaScript. Flash Player has a wide user base, with over 90% penetration on internet connected personal computers,and is a common format for games, animations, and GUIs embedded into web pages. Adobe Systems, the developer of Adobe Flash Player, states that more than 400 million of total more than 1 billion connected desktops update to the new version of Flash Player within six weeks of release.
Flash Player can be downloaded for free and its plug-in version is available for recent versions of web browsers (such as Internet Explorer, Mozilla Firefox, Google Chrome, Opera and Safari) on selected platforms. Google Chrome distribution comes bundled with thesandboxed Adobe Flash plug-in and will continue to support the plug-in in Windows 8 Metro

How to uninstall

If you no longer use a particular program, or if you need to free up additional space on your hard drive, you can uninstall the software that you have on your computer.
All versions of the Windows operating system include a special tool for performing this task. The location of this tool varies between Windows XP, Windows Vista, Windows 7 and Windows 8, but its functionality is similar, no matter which one of these operating systems you have on your computer.
The steps that need to be performed for uninstalling a program from your PC are described below. Please follow the instructions that are appropriate for the operating system you have installed on your computer.

Uninstall a program in Windows 7

 1. From the Start menu, select Control panel.
2. If your Control Panel window is configured to use Category View, search for Programs and click Uninstall a Program.
If your Control Panel window is configured to use Small or Large Icons View, click on Programs and Features.

Select the program that you want to uninstall from the list displayed and click on the Uninstall button. You can also right click on the name of the program and select Uninstall.

Follow the instructions displayed on screen to remove the program from your PC.

Uninstall a program in Windows 8

From the Metro, Right click anywhere around the applications and a bar will pop up from the bottom.
Click on the “All Apps” Icon in the right bottom corner of the bar.
In the applications menu, Right Click on the program you want to uninstall, a bar will pop up from the bottom with an Uninstall Icon, Click on it.

You will be greeted with a confirmation message, Click on Uninstall again if you are sure you want to permanently delete the application.

Follow the instructions displayed on screen to remove the program from your PC.

Uninstall a program in Windows Vista

From the Start menu, select Control panel.

If your Control Panel window is configured to use Category View, search for Programs and click Uninstall a Program.

If your Control Panel window is configured to use Small or Large Icons View, click on Programs and Features.

Select the program that you want to uninstall from the list displayed and click on the Uninstall button. You can also right click on the name of the program and select Uninstall.

Follow the instructions displayed on screen to remove the program from your PC.

Uninstall a program in Windows XP

From the Start menu, select Control Panel. If you are using the XP Classic View select Settings and then Control Panel.

Click the Add or Remove Programs icon.

Select the program you wish to remove and click Remove (this is called Add/Remove if you are using the XP Classic View).

Follow the instructions displayed on screen to remove the program from your PC.
In some cases, the program that you want to remove might not be listed in the installed programs list. To uninstall such a program, consult the support information that was provided together with the program.
